PROSPECTS AND CHALLENGES OF BUSINESS TOURISM: A CASE OF MAURITIUS

Vanessa Seebaluck, Perunjodi Naidoo and Prabha Ramseook-Munhurrun

Review of Business and Finance Studies, 2015, vol. 6, issue 3, 45-55

Abstract: The study investigates the prospects of business tourism in the small island developing state of Mauritius. Mauritius is predominantly known as a beach holiday resort for hedonist tourist and limited attention has been provided to business tourism. Past studies have revealed that business tourism provides significant economic contributions, however little academic attention has been provided to business tourism in small islands. The research highlights the characteristics of business tourism in Mauritius with a focus on the Meetings, Incentives, Conferences and Exhibitions market. The study discusses the characteristics of business tourism emphasizing on its prospects and challenges as a tourism development strategy in Mauritius. A qualitative approach was adopted where key informants in the business tourism sector were interviewed to examine topic under scrutiny.
